The cheapest way to get from Sunderland to Alexandra Palace is to bus which costs £24 - £55 and takes 6h 45m.
The fastest way to get from Sunderland to Alexandra Palace is to train which takes 4h 15m and costs £45 - £130.
No, there is no direct bus from Sunderland to Alexandra Palace. However, there are services departing from Sunderland Interchange and arriving at Queens Avenue via Canfield Gdns / Finchley Road and Archway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 6h 45m.
No, there is no direct train from Sunderland to Alexandra Palace. However, there are services departing from Sunderland and arriving at Alexandra Palace via Newcastle and King's Cross.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 4h 15m.
The distance between Sunderland and Alexandra Palace is 286 miles. The road distance is 263.1 miles.
The best way to get from Sunderland to Alexandra Palace without a car is to train which takes 4h 15m and costs £45 - £130.
It takes approximately 4h 15m to get from Sunderland to Alexandra Palace, including transfers.
Sunderland to Alexandra Palace bus services, operated by FlixBus, depart from Sunderland Interchange station.
Sunderland to Alexandra Palace train services, operated by London North Eastern Railway Limited (LNER), depart from Newcastle station.
The best way to get from Sunderland to Alexandra Palace is to train which takes 4h 15m and costs £45 - £130.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s £24 - £55 and takes 6h 45m, you could also fly, which costs £55 - £250 and takes 4h 48m.
What companies run services between Sunderland, England and Alexandra Palace, England?
London North Eastern Railway Limited (LNER) operates a train from Newcastle to King's Cross hourly. Tickets cost £40–110 and the journey takes 2h 44m. Alternatively, FlixBus operates a bus from Sunderland Interchange to Finchley Road / O2 Centre hourly. Tickets cost £20–50 and the journey takes 5h 20m.
